EFFECTS OF SKIN STORAGE-CONDITIONS AND CONCENTRATION OF APPLIED DOSE ON [H-3] T-2 TOXIN PENETRATION THROUGH EXCISED HUMAN AND MONKEY SKIN

摘要
Penetration of [3H]T-2 toxin through excised human and monkey skin stored at -60.degree. C was faster than through human and monkey skin stored at 4.degree. C, respectively. The permeability of refrigerated human skin was 34% of the permeability of refrigerated monkey skin. Increasing the concentration of [3H]T-2 toxin applied to the refrigerated monkey skin increased the amount of [3H]T-2 toxin penetrating the skin and enhanced the efficiency of penetration. Metabolites of [3H]T-2 toxin were identified in the receptor fluid bathing the dermal side of the excised human and monkey skin.
